
Sports-Related Brain Injury: It's not about the helmet.
And no helmet in the world is going to prevent the most common sports-induced brain injuries. That's just a fact. Scientists now know that brain injury occurs early from seemingly insignificant little hits happening over and over again, like the impact of heading the ball in soccer or taking a tackle in football.
